/en/
en
true
31
1530
1255
38980
97
Shanghai
85
shanghai
77
Shanghai
1755
14877
31.23039
1723
42040
121.473702
2698
14836
13
692
22627
false
1,3,4,6,8
48
102
2
1581937
Map

Services at this stop

Street ViewExplore
AddressChina